Background
The plate developing machine is used for developing paper, wherein the developing is a process of developing a latent image formed by exposing a film or a printing plate by using a reducing agent, and the developing of the PS plate is to obtain a printing plate surface and a printing plate surface performance meeting the printing requirement while the image and text of the printing plate are developed.
The existing plate punching machine is in operation, a conveying belt is usually used for conveying paper, but in the plate punching process, the paper is in a static state relative to the conveying belt, a reducing agent spray head is fixed when the paper is punched, spraying is not uniform enough, the quality of a punched plate finished product is poor, and therefore the automatic conveying device for the printing plate punching machine is provided.

Referring to fig. 1-5, the present invention provides a technical solution: an automatic conveying device for a printing plate punching machine comprises a plate punching device 1 and a conveying device 2, wherein the conveying device 2 is fixed inside the plate punching device 1, the conveying device 2 is composed of a transmission device 3, a baffle 4, a buffering device 5, a driving motor 6, a connecting rod 7 and a pushing device 8, the transmission device 3 is fixed inside the plate punching device 1, the transmission device 3 is fixedly connected with the plate punching device 1, the buffering device 5 is arranged on one side of the transmission device 3, the buffering device 5 is fixedly connected with the plate punching device 1, the baffle 4 is arranged on one side of the transmission device 3, the baffle 4 is fixedly connected with the plate punching device 1, the connecting rod 7 is arranged on the other side of the transmission device 3, the connecting rod 7 is slidably connected with the transmission device 3, the pushing device 8 is fixed on the outer surface of the connecting rod 7, and the driving motor 6 is fixed at one end of the connecting rod 7, the driving motor 6 is fixedly connected with the plate punching equipment 1, the conveying device 2 automatically conveys paper, and on the premise of ensuring automatic conveying, the paper moves left and right, so that the paper is punched more uniformly, and the plate punching quality of the paper is enhanced.

The paper is placed on the conveying belt 11, the driving motor 6 drives the connecting rod 7 to rotate and the pushing device 8 to rotate, the connecting rod 7 drives the rotating shaft 9 to rotate, the rotating shaft 9 drives the belt pulley 10 to rotate, the conveying belt 11 is further driven to rotate, the paper is driven to move, in the rotating process of the connecting rod 7, the pushing device 8 pushes the rotating shaft 9 to move, when the pushing device 8 rotates to the opposite direction, the buffering device 5 ejects the belt pulley 10, the paper is guaranteed to be in a transverse movement state, and the paper offset quality is guaranteed.

In the process that the pushing device 8 pushes the rotating shaft 9, the sliding block 12 moves backwards, the buffer spring 13 is compressed, after the pushing device 8 is separated from the belt pulley 10, the buffer spring 13 rebounds, the sliding block 12 ejects out of the rotating shaft 9, and the rotating shaft 9 resets.
The pushing device 8 is composed of a driving bevel gear 14, a driven bevel gear 15, a fixing ring 16, a sliding rod 17 and a push rod 18, the driving bevel gear 14 is fixed on the outer surface of the connecting rod 7, the driven bevel gear 15 is arranged on one side of the driving bevel gear, the driven bevel gear 15 is meshed with the driving bevel gear 14, the sliding rod 17 is fixed on one side of the driven bevel gear 15, the fixing ring 16 is arranged on the outer surface of the sliding rod 17, the fixing ring 16 is rotatably connected with the sliding rod 17, the fixing ring 16 is fixedly connected with the plate punching equipment 1, the push rod 18 is fixed on one side of the sliding rod 17, the driving bevel gear 14 and the driven bevel gear 15 push the push rod 18 to rotate, the rotating force is stable.
In the plate punching process, the connecting rod 7 drives the driving bevel gear 14 to rotate, the driving bevel gear 14 drives the driven bevel gear 15 to rotate, the driven bevel gear 15 drives the sliding rod 17 to rotate, the sliding rod 17 drives the ejector rod 18 to rotate, the ejector rod 18 pushes the transmission device 3 to move, the transmission device 3 is ensured to be in a motion state, and the plate punching of paper is facilitated.
The top of the baffle 4 is rounded, so that the paper can be conveniently inserted into the plate punching equipment 1.
